PokerBros is a mobile poker app built around private clubs. Unlike mainstream sites, PokerBros only provides the software each club owner or “agent” runs their own games. You join a club’s table, request chips from the agent, and the app deals cards and records hands. In effect, it’s like a digital home game: PokerBros runs the action, while clubs manage players and chips.

How PokerBros Works: Clubs, Agents and Chips

Clubs & Agents: PokerBros connects players through private clubs run by independent agents. When you join a table, the club’s agent controls membership and gameplay access.

Chips & Gameplay: The app uses play-money chips, and you compete with them at various tables. Wins and losses are tracked within the club environment.

In-App Play: PokerBros itself never touches player funds. It only provides the game engine — shuffling, dealing, and recording hands.

Game Variety: Clubs offer NL Hold’em, Omaha, tournaments, and more. Because many casual players join PokerBros, the games tend to be loose and fun, much like live poker.

Joining Safely and Playing Responsibly

  • Reputable Clubs Only: Always choose clubs with proven track records and transparency. Look for reviews or community feedback. Well-run clubs have clear rules and active support.
  • Verify Agents/Support: Only play where the club owner is known and reachable. Anonymous promoters or clubs without clear contact info are a red flag.
  • Avoid Shady Deals: Don’t join clubs through random social media invites. Stick to trusted channels you’ve vetted.
  • Bankroll Discipline: Start at the lowest stakes and use only a small portion of your chips each session. A smart rule is to keep plenty of buy-ins in reserve so downswings don’t knock you out.
  • Set Limits: Plan both your playtime and chip usage before starting. Take regular breaks and avoid playing when tired or tilted. Staying sharp keeps your decisions strong.

Trust & Fairness: Is PokerBros Rigged?

The PokerBros platform is provably fair. It uses a certified Random Number Generator (RNG), meaning all cards are dealt randomly on secure servers. Neither players nor agents can manipulate the deal.

Most “rigging” complaints actually come down to variance or poor club oversight. Cheating (like collusion or bots) can occur in badly managed clubs, but that’s not the app itself. Choose clubs that actively monitor play and protect fairness.

PokerBros Beginner Guide (Weeks 1–4)

Tight-Aggressive Play: Stick to strong starting hands (big pairs, A-K, etc.) and raise them. Avoid calling or limping too often, aggression wins pots.

Position Awareness: Later positions let you see how opponents act first, so you can play more hands. Fold more in early position to avoid traps.

Table Selection: Sit where the weaker players are. If a table is full of strong regulars, find another with looser opponents. Winning over casual players is the fastest way to grow. Bet for Value: When you have strong hands, bet and raise confidently. Don’t slow-play too often or you risk giving opponents free cards.

Fold if Unsure: If the board or betting makes it clear you’re beat, folding is often the smarter choice. Even top pair isn’t always good.

Manage Your Bankroll: Stay at micro-stakes until you’re consistently winning. Risk only a small slice of your roll each session.

PokerBros Advanced Strategy (Weeks 5–12)

Semi-Bluff Draws: When holding draws (like flush or straight draws), bet aggressively. Even if called, you’ve got outs to hit. This wins pots immediately and disguises your big hands.

Exploit Opponents: Track betting patterns. If someone always checks flop and turn, bluff the river. Adapt to the style of each club: loosen up in tight games, tighten in wild ones.

Balanced Aggression: Mix in 3-bets and bluffs with your strong hands. Use larger bets on scary boards to protect equity. Being unpredictable makes you harder to read.

Gradual Step-Up: As you beat one level, move up slowly while maintaining a healthy cushion of buy-ins. Learn concepts like pot odds and ranges off-table and apply them live.

Fast-Play vs Slow-Play: As a rule, bet your strong hands quickly to build pots and protect them. Slow-play only in select spots where you’re confident opponents will bet into you.

PokerBros Tips, Tricks & Winning Strategies

  • Position & Timing: Always know your seat position. Mix up your play speed to avoid timing tells.
  • Watch the Table: Even when folded, study others’ bets. Aggressive patterns usually show strength; timid players can be bluffed more.
  • Union Tournaments & Promotions: Many clubs run special events and freerolls. Use them for practice and extra variety.
  • Self-Review: Keep notes of key hands and review them after sessions. Analyzing your own play (or posting hands in forums) accelerates improvement.

Mindset and Routine

Study & Play Balance: Create a routine. For example, play five nights a week and reserve one or two nights for study.

Tilt Control: If frustrated, walk away. Emotional decisions lose chips fast. The best players know when to quit.

Health Habits: Stay hydrated, take breaks, and get good sleep. Physical well-being sharpens decision-making.

Long-Term Focus: Poker is a marathon, not a sprint. Short-term losses don’t matter if you keep improving steadily toward your 90-day goals.
